RICHARD DAWKINS AND JAMES PANNEL SHOCK WORTHING AND SHOREHAM WITH PUBLIC INDECENCY OUTRAGE
In a disturbing incident that has shocked the communities of Worthing and Shoreham, two men were brought before the courts following a blatant act of public indecency that took place outside the Guildbourne Centre in Worthing on a Tuesday afternoon. The individuals involved, Richard Dawkins, aged 49, residing on Northbrook Road in Worthing, and James Pannel, aged 52, from Mansell Road in Shoreham, were both sentenced to 16 weeks in prison after pleading guilty to the charges against them.The incident occurred on April 23, and witnesses reported witnessing a highly inappropriate and distressing scene. According to an eyewitness statement, she was across the road from the two men when she observed one man standing in front of the other, who was seated on a bench. The witness described seeing the man standing engaging in oral sex with the man sitting on the bench, an act that caused shock and concern among the public.
The court proceedings revealed that Pannel, who has a prior conviction for engaging in sexual activity in a lavatory, had consumed approximately one and a half liters of vodka before sitting on the bench outside the Guildbourne Centre. His intoxication and previous criminal record were considered during sentencing. Dawkins, on the other hand, was found to be in breach of two ongoing community orders—one related to an assault on an emergency worker and another for convictions of theft and assault. These breaches added to the severity of his case.
Chairman of the bench, Ian Goodwin, emphasized the seriousness of the offence, citing several aggravating factors that warranted an immediate custodial sentence. He stated, “The nature of the offence was not pleasant and completed with complete disregard for the shock and distress you inevitably called to the public.” Mr. Goodwin also highlighted that both men were considered at high risk of future sexual offending and had limited engagement with probation services.
Although their sentences were reduced from an initial 24 weeks due to their guilty pleas, both Dawkins and Pannel will be subject to 12 months of supervision following their release. Additionally, they were ordered to pay a surcharge of £115 each.
